<p>The extension mechanism is for the pairs of rails in an inclined building hoist. It needs no special hand- or mechanically-operated winch, extension being effected by the load hoist winch. The rope clamping mechanism, extending with the rail, can be actuated by a loop of rope and a hand lever from the fixed rail, and the same lever can be used both for engaging and releasing the rail locking mechanism. The length of rope necessary for full extension, running between load hoist winch and the pulley on the head section, does not have to be accommodated on the winch in the retracted position, but is instead accommodated in the pulley block.</p> |
